09:14 — Blue-green cutover for the Tollgrim billing worker initiated. 09:16 — Green pool healthy, traffic shifted 50%. 09:19 — Invoice retries spiked; green workers reading stale config from the Fenwick cache. 09:23 — Cutover halted, traffic pinned to blue. 09:31 — Cache invalidation pushed, retries drained. 09:40 — Full cutover completed without further errors. Root cause: config snapshot taken before the schema flag landed. Action item: gate cutovers on config freshness checks. The green pool was running the build identified below.

session token of kagup-hahaf = htk3_2b8

Night-shift staff: Floor 4 of the Tellhaven Building opens this week. After 21:00, access is via the rear stairwell only; the lifts are locked out overnight during the settling period. Complete a walk-through of the new floor once per shift and log it. The stairwell keypad accepts the code below.

badge for yahop-fawep: bdg-XBKXI-68071

## Releases — Catalog Cache Invalidation

Heads up: the Pinewheel catalog service caches product listings aggressively, so every release must bump the cache epoch or customers see stale prices. The epoch bump is in `release.toml` — don't forget it, the pipeline won't remind you. After bumping, purge the edge tier and confirm a fresh listing loads. Once that checks out, sign the release bundle using the key that follows.

signing key of fafog-yahop = bky13_bboaNr7jtdAGv